The situation this course is for
Many cloud initiatives stall or exceed budgets because they lack structured implementation frameworks. Teams plan thoroughly but struggle with execution, especially around data integrity, identity continuity, and operational handover. The gap isn’t vision; it’s actionable design.
Who this is for
Technology leaders, cloud architects, and IT transformation managers in regulated or complex environments who are moving beyond cloud strategy into sustained implementation.
Who this is not for
This course is not for beginners exploring cloud concepts or those only interested in vendor-specific certifications. It assumes foundational knowledge and focuses exclusively on cross-platform, enterprise-grade execution.
